Robertson - Map of South America
This engraved map is from William Robertson's Histoire de l'Amérique. This is the second edition of the work which was published in Paris by Pissot in 1780.

William Robertson (1721-1793) was a Scottish clergyman and historian. He served as the royal chaplin to George III. His work on America was noted for its social and philosophical discussions of Native Americans and the European settlers to the area.
